Sugar rush
Relapse and rewind This happens every god **** time. I've been neglecting the drugs, The ones that were supposed to save me. They only make it worse Make me feel more crazy. But when the time comes Where my tide breaks I cannot hold my ground. The monsters come to me With deafening sound. Whispers from malevolent lips Sound so sweet. Like candy for my starving soul. And soon I'm on that sugar high. Rushing cherry red It's got such a lovely flavor. Feeds my hunger Satisfies my thirst. It won't be long Before I'm back for more.
